Call for Proposals to Make America and the Region Safer, Stronger, and More Prosperous

Key Facts

Status: Forecasted

Posted date: May 21, 2026

Archive date: August 14, 2026

Close date: July 15, 2026

Opportunity ID: 362503

Opportunity number: PDS-GUA-FY26-01

Opportunity category: Discretionary

Agency name: U.S. Mission to Guatemala

Agency code: DOS-GTM

Award floor: $10,000

Award ceiling: $100,000

Cost sharing required: No

Description

The Public Diplomacy Section invites proposals for projects that make America and the region safer, stronger, and more prosperous. All project requests must include a Freedom 250 component. The Freedom 250 Initiative is part of the celebration of the 250th anniversary of America’s founding. Activities under this initiative should be either cultural or educational, or a connection with American experts, organizations, or institutions, to promote greater understanding of U.S. policy, perspectives, and American excellence. Activities should be carried out in collaboration or coordination with the U.S. Embassy Guatemala’s Public Diplomacy Section (PDS). These activities should celebrate American excellence, and reinforce that the United States remains a trusted, dynamic partner. Priority Program Areas/Goals: Proposals should focus on one or more of the priority outcomes, but applicants may also recommend their own objective. Goal 1. Countering CCP Malign Influence to Protect U.S. Strategic and Economic Interests.Goal 2. Countering Transnational Criminal Organizations (TCOs) to Protect American and Guatemalan Communities and Strengthen the Rule of Law in Guatemala.Goal 3. Ending Illegal Immigration by Building Economic Opportunity.Goal 4. Expanding U.S. Business Presence and Market Access in Guatemala to Grow American Prosperity.
